BachScholar Editions Vol. 66: ZEZ CONFREY: 12 Novelty Piano Solos (1921-1924) (editor's preface, 49 pages of music) presents Zez Confrey's twelve most popular novelty piano solos from the exciting era of the 1920s. (The novelty style evolved from classic ragtime, of which Confrey was its first pioneer.) These beautiful and meticulous engravings are reproduced from the original editions, making this an historically accurate Urtext of the highest quality (no fingerings provided). Pianists, students, teachers, and ragtime aficionados will marvel at the clarity and legibility of this fine authoritative edition of exciting and entertaining solos from the pioneer of the novelty ragtime style. Contents include: 1. My Pet (1921) 2. Kitten on the Keys (1921) 3. You Tell 'Em, Ivories (1921) 4. Greenwich Witch (1921) 5. Poor Buttermilk (1921) 6. Stumbling (Paraphrase) (1922) 7. Coaxing the Piano (1922) 8. Dizzy Fingers (1923) 9. Nickel in the Slot (1923) 10. High Hattin' (1924) (from African Suite) 11. Kinda Careless (1924) (from African Suite) 12. Mississippi Shivers (1924) (from African Suite) Composed: 1921-1924 Published by: BachScholar.

This Notebook For Anna Madgalena Bach contains 20 short pieces that J.S.Bach presented to his second wife. This edition contains selections from the 1722 and 1725 notebooks, featuring pieces composed by Bach himself. Featuring Minuets, Rondeaux, Polonaises and Marches, the Notebook For Anna Magdalena is both a collection of wonderful music and a fascinating insight into Bach's personal life and his relationship with his wife.
